Output d06b66a1404f4ddd91efe32ad7f927ec6d17a3a729f3d0552084fae7ed4c7530:3

value
182876
script pubkey
OP_0 OP_PUSHBYTES_20 57b686067169c1a7460c9a5b64618f06b1c77773
address
bc1q27mgvpn3d8q6w3svnfdkgcv0q6cuwamn8a3ht0
transaction
d06b66a1404f4ddd91efe32ad7f927ec6d17a3a729f3d0552084fae7ed4c7530
confirmations
108895
spent
true